The Department of Occupational Therapy at Notre Dame of Maryland University seeks to increase its pool of adjunct lecturers and lab instructors for courses beginning Fall, 2021. The location will be the main campus on 4701 N. Charles Street. The department is looking for an adjunct faculty members to teach Occupational Therapy courses. Applications including CV, cover letter and other required materials are accepted through the on-line system only. Classes at NDMU are scheduled weekdays, weeknights and Saturdays.

Resumes of candidates will be immediately considered as openings are available.

Job Qualifications

Preferred candidates must have the Masters in Occupational Therapy (Occupational Therapy Doctorate, or Ph.D. in a related field preferred). Minimum of three (3) years of experience in clinical practice as an Occupational Therapist. Teaching experience at the college level and Maryland occupational therapy license are required.
